Jacob Gruss, the 2022-2023 winner of the chapter's Robert and Nancy Powell Scholarship, performs a recital at Christ Church.

Mr. Gruss is a second-year undergraduate at the Juilliard School in New York City, studying in the studio of Paul Jacobs. A native of Pittsburgh, PA, Jacob was fortunate to develop his musical interest through generous teachers and prominent church music positions. In high school, Jacob was Director of Music at Otterbein United Methodist Church (Greensburg), Assistant Organist at Blessed Sacrament Cathedral (Greensburg), and Sacred Music Intern at St. Bernard Church (Mt. Lebanon).

Jacob recently completed a two-year music intern position at Hitchcock Presbyterian Church in Scarsdale, NY. In fall of 2023, he was named Organ Scholar at the Cathedral of St. John the Divine in New York City.

A scholarship fund was established in 2022 to honor Robert Powell, FAGO, organist and composer of hundreds of choral and organ service pieces of published music, along with his wife, Nancy Powell, AAGO, also a consummate organist. They have served the Greenville community for decades as leaders and role models for the organists and church musicians of this community.
